In fiber-optic communications, fiber optic cables that are not yet put in service by a provider or carrier, are termed as dark fiber or unlit fiber. Network communications and telecom usually use the network, and currently, there are lots of dark fiber cables across the globe. In regular fiber networks, information is sent through the cables in light pulses. Whereas, dark fiber networks are known to be ‘dark’ as no light or data is transmitted from them.

Dark fiber networks can be installed and set up using point-to-multipoint or point-to-point configurations. Dense Wavelength Division Multiplexing (DWDM) is an essential factor for the improvement and development of dark fiber networks. DWDM occurs when many data signals are transmitted using the same optical fiber at the same time. Although these signals are transmitted around the same time, they are transmitted at separate and unique wavelengths to keep these data signals separate. The significant benefits of DWDM include an increase in bandwidth of the optical fiber, high-quality internet performance, lightning-fast internet, and a secure and powerful network.

Dark fiber networks are not just used for business purposes but can be installed beneath land and oceans. Some of the interesting use cases of dark fiber include earthquake research and monitoring permafrost. Amongst many advantages, some of the disadvantages of the dark fiber network include high initial cost and loss of time in setting up your infrastructure, and high repairing and maintenance costs. Similarly, large dark fiber networks are currently available in metropolitan cities only and are yet to become available in small cities and towns.
